Summary:

The 37762 zip code in Tennessee is home to two schools: Jellico High School and Jellico Elementary, both part of the Campbell County school district. While Jellico High School has a 2-star rating and ranks 255 out of 389 Tennessee high schools, Jellico Elementary lags behind with a 1-star rating and a ranking of 818 out of 1,009 elementary schools in the state.

Jellico High School's performance is mixed, with a 89.2% four-year graduation rate and a 6.7% dropout rate. The school's test scores are generally below the state and county averages, except for US History, where they outperform. In contrast, Jellico Elementary shows a mix of above-average and below-average test scores compared to the state and county, but it struggles with a high chronic absenteeism rate of 18.9%.

Both schools serve a population with significant economic challenges, as indicated by the high percentage of students receiving free or reduced-price lunch. Despite similar per-student spending, the disparity in performance between the two schools suggests that factors beyond funding, such as attendance, may be contributing to the differences in academic achievement. The data highlights opportunities for improvement in areas like raising test scores, reducing chronic absenteeism, and addressing socioeconomic barriers to student success.
